FlyDunya
A travel site for a new brand, covering destinations, tours and offers across a deep content hierarchy. Built to be maintained by the client for years rather than rebuilt.
What I did
- Built a four level content hierarchy across six custom post types, countries to cities to destinations to activities, plus tours and offers, with bidirectional ACF relationships that stay in sync from either side
- Wrote custom rewrite rules and permalink filters, because WordPress has no native concept of a nested hierarchy like this
- Mirrored relationship data into hidden taxonomies so the builder's filters could query it, keeping authoring in ACF and filtering on taxonomy queries
- Moved complex output into PHP shortcodes in the theme rather than builder logic, so presentation stays in version control
- Built eleven templates covering every listing and detail type, all driven by dynamic data
- Ran a full architectural audit of the live build afterwards and produced a documented remediation plan
